Frank J. "Butch" August, age 82, husband of Bonnie K. (O'Toole) August, of Phoenixville, passed away on Tuesday, April 12, 2022 in the Phoenixville Hospital. Born on December 30, 1939 in Phoenixville, he was a son of the late Blanche M. (Sierzega) August Dinkle and Frank J. August, Sr.
Butch had been employed as a flagger for the Pennsylvania State Highway prior to serving the Phoenixville community as a police officer from 1967 until 1988. He was later employed at Melchiore Construction and lastly Johnson Controls prior to his retirement.
Butch was an active member of the Polish Club, having served as club President for many years, running the Sunday morning breakfast, Friday night Bingo, catering and lastly serving as club Steward.
He loved playing baseball from the time he was young until his retirement, having played on many baseball teams, including the Phoenixville Community League, as well as slow pitch and fast pitch softball teams.
